Transaction 689e2fbf3cc6a21b46c116217fa7fa69a6941dec90184bccb9e773045285a9a5

2 Input
2 Outputs
  • 689e2fbf3cc6a21b46c116217fa7fa69a6941dec90184bccb9e773045285a9a5:0
  • value  28592905
    address  1PYJG2QSekT3ZTjqS4CRBwZTP6LQMjjUku
  • 689e2fbf3cc6a21b46c116217fa7fa69a6941dec90184bccb9e773045285a9a5:1
  • value  907685
    address  13GbVLgBKQP1bysA27de3BDyg8vv7upjHZ